من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ب
رسالة خظأ عند تشغيل الفورم - نسخة قابلة للطباعة

+- من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ب (http://vb4arb.com/vb)
+-- قسم : قسم لغات البرمجة الاخرى (http://vb4arb.com/vb/forumdisplay.php?fid=4)
+--- قسم : قسم لغة vb6.0 (http://vb4arb.com/vb/forumdisplay.php?fid=18)
+---- قسم : قسم أسئلة vb6.0 (http://vb4arb.com/vb/forumdisplay.php?fid=28)
+---- الموضوع : رسالة خظأ عند تشغيل الفورم (/showthread.php?tid=37453)



رسالة خظأ عند تشغيل الفورم - ahmed201 - 12-01-21

اخوتي الكرام البرنامج شغل بدون مشكل ولكن عند تحويل exe واشغل البرنامج لما افتح الفورم يشغل تمام بس يظهر مع رسالة خظأ اذا فتحته تغلق البرنامج اليكم رسالة الخطأ


RE: رسالة خظأ عند تشغيل الفورم - سعود - 12-01-21

ماهو عمل البرنامج؟
ممكن تشوف هذا
او ابحث برقم الخطأ


RE: رسالة خظأ عند تشغيل الفورم - ahmed201 - 12-01-21

اخي الغالي المشكله في هذه الكود
كود :
If rs.State = adStateOpen Then rs.Close
sql = " select * from [Table6] WHERE [n1]='" & Trim(Combo1.Text) & "' AND [n4]='" & Trim(Date) & "'"
rs.Open sql, db, adOpenKeyset, adLockOptimistic
If rs.RecordCount > 0 Then
Label4.Caption = rs![n2]
Label5.Caption = rs![n3]
Form3.Label2.Caption = Combo1.Text
Form3.Label3.Caption = Date
End If



RE: رسالة خظأ عند تشغيل الفورم - سعود - 12-01-21

(12-01-21, 07:56 AM)ahmed201 كتب :
(12-01-21, 07:24 AM)سعود كتب : ماهو عمل البرنام
كود :
On Error GoTo 2
If Label1.Caption = 1 Then
Label2.Visible = True
ElseIf Label1.Caption = 0 Then
End
End If
If Trim(Text1.Text) = "" Then
GoTo 1
Else
o1_Click
If rs.State = adStateOpen Then rs.Close
rs.Open "SELECT * FROM [table1] WHERE [n2]='" & Trim(Combo1.Text) & "' AND [n3]='" & Trim(Text1.Text) & "'", db, adOpenStatic, adLockOptimistic
If rs.RecordCount = 0 Then
GoTo 1
Else
OK = True
Me.Hide
form3.show
End If
End If
Exit Sub
1
 MsgBox " ÚÝæÇð ... ÇÓã ÇáãÓÊÎÏã Ãæ ßáãÉ ÇáãÑæÑ ÛíÑ ÕÍíÍÉ!", vbCritical + vbMsgBoxRtlReading, "ÊäÈíå"
Label1.Caption = Label1.Caption - 1
Text1.SetFocus
Text1.SelStart = 0
Text1.SelLength = Len(Trim(Text1.Text))
Exit Sub
2
MsgBox Err.Description, , "ÊäÈíå"
ج؟
ممكن تشوف هذا
او ابحث برقم الخطأ

هل جربت بعد انتهاء كل جملة شرط تكتب exit sub  حتى لايستمر البرنامج بتنفيذ الاكواد التالية؟
لو المشروع بسيط ممكن ترفعه لتجربته.


RE: رسالة خظأ عند تشغيل الفورم - ahmed201 - 12-01-21

(12-01-21, 08:14 AM)في هذه الكود المشكله  انا متاكد كتب :
كود :
If rs.State = adStateOpen Then rs.Close
sql = " select * from [Table6] WHERE [n1]='" & Trim(Combo1.Text) & "' AND [n4]='" & Trim(Date) & "'"
rs.Open sql, db, adOpenKeyset, adLockOptimistic
If rs.RecordCount > 0 Then
Label4.Caption = rs![n2]
Label5.Caption = rs![n3]
Form3.Label2.Caption = Combo1.Text
Form3.Label3.Caption = Date
End If



RE: رسالة خظأ عند تشغيل الفورم - ahmed201 - 12-01-21

(12-01-21, 08:14 AM)سعود كتب :
(12-01-21, 07:56 AM)ahmed201 كتب :
(12-01-21, 07:24 AM)سعود كتب : ماهو عمل البرنام
كود :
On Error GoTo 2
If Label1.Caption = 1 Then
Label2.Visible = True
ElseIf Label1.Caption = 0 Then
End
End If
If Trim(Text1.Text) = "" Then
GoTo 1
Else
o1_Click
If rs.State = adStateOpen Then rs.Close
rs.Open "SELECT * FROM [table1] WHERE [n2]='" & Trim(Combo1.Text) & "' AND [n3]='" & Trim(Text1.Text) & "'", db, adOpenStatic, adLockOptimistic
If rs.RecordCount = 0 Then
GoTo 1
Else
OK = True
Me.Hide
form3.show
End If
End If
Exit Sub
1
 MsgBox " ÚÝæÇð ... ÇÓã ÇáãÓÊÎÏã Ãæ ßáãÉ ÇáãÑæÑ ÛíÑ ÕÍíÍÉ!", vbCritical + vbMsgBoxRtlReading, "ÊäÈíå"
Label1.Caption = Label1.Caption - 1
Text1.SetFocus
Text1.SelStart = 0
Text1.SelLength = Len(Trim(Text1.Text))
Exit Sub
2
MsgBox Err.Description, , "ÊäÈíå"
ج؟
ممكن تشوف هذا
او ابحث برقم الخطأ

هل جربت بعد انتهاء كل جملة شرط تكتب exit sub  حتى لايستمر البرنامج بتنفيذ الاكواد التالية؟
لو المشروع بسيط ممكن ترفعه لتجربته.

المشكله في هذه الكود بس ماعرفت اين هو الاخطأ
كود :
If rs.State = adStateOpen Then rs.Close
sql = " select * from [Table6] WHERE [n1]='" & Trim(Combo1.Text) & "' AND [n4]='" & Trim(Date) & "'"
rs.Open sql, db, adOpenKeyset, adLockOptimistic
If rs.RecordCount > 0 Then
Label4.Caption = rs![n2]
Label5.Caption = rs![n3]
Form3.Label2.Caption = Combo1.Text
Form3.Label3.Caption = Date
End If